Digital handover and return workflows can protect both renters and vehicle providers. Operations teams may record odometer readings, fuel levels, photographs, existing damage, signatures, and inspection notes before the rental begins. During return, staff can document new damage, calculate additional charges, release deposits, and close the booking. This evidence also supports faster and fairer dispute resolution.
